三相PWM整流控制Matlab仿真教程与代码下载

版权申诉
5星 · 超过95%的资源 1 下载量 148 浏览量 更新于2024-10-19 收藏 470KB ZIP 举报
资源摘要信息:"三相PWM整流控制matlab代码.zip" 本文档是一个关于三相PWM整流控制的Matlab仿真项目的压缩包文件,包含了一系列的Matlab脚本和模型文件,用于模拟和研究三相PWM整流器的运行和控制策略。以下是对该资源的详细介绍和分析: 知识点一:三相PWM整流器的工作原理 三相PWM整流器是一种电力电子装置,它可以将交流电转换成直流电,并且能够实现输入电流的正弦化和单位功率因数控制。该过程通过脉冲宽度调制(PWM)技术实现,通过精确地控制开关器件(如IGBT或MOSFET)的开关动作,来实现对输入电流波形的控制。 知识点二:Matlab仿真在电力电子中的应用 Matlab(Matrix Laboratory)是一种多范式数值计算环境和第四代编程语言,常用于算法开发、数据可视化、数据分析以及数值计算。在电力电子领域,Matlab提供了一个强大的仿真工具Simulink,用户可以构建和模拟电力电子系统的动态行为,包括整流器、逆变器、直流变换器等。通过Matlab仿真,工程师可以预测系统性能,优化设计,并进行故障诊断。 知识点三:智能优化算法在PWM整流控制中的应用 智能优化算法,如遗传算法、粒子群优化、神经网络等,广泛应用于PWM整流控制策略的开发。这些算法能够帮助优化PWM波形,减少开关损耗,提高整流效率,实现更精确的功率因数校正和能量回收。在Matlab中,可以编写相应的算法代码,通过仿真实验来调整和测试这些算法在整流器控制中的性能。 知识点四:神经网络预测控制 神经网络预测控制是一种先进的控制方法,它利用神经网络的强大非线性拟合能力和学习能力对系统进行建模和预测,以达到更精确的控制效果。在PWM整流控制中,神经网络可以预测未来一段时间内的电网电压和电流变化趋势,从而提前调整PWM波形,实现更平滑的电流波形和更高的功率因数。 知识点五:Matlab代码版本兼容性问题 本资源文件提到了两个版本的Matlab,分别是Matlab 2014和Matlab 2019a。Matlab的不同版本之间存在一定的兼容性问题,因此在打开和运行这些仿真代码时,需要注意版本匹配。如果用户使用的Matlab版本与资源中提供的代码版本不一致,可能需要进行适当的代码调整或使用Matlab的升级工具箱。 知识点六:Matlab仿真在不同领域的应用 Matlab仿真不仅适用于电力电子领域,它还广泛应用于信号处理、图像处理、路径规划、无人机控制等多个领域。信号处理涉及到对信号的分析、滤波、特征提取等;图像处理则包括图像增强、分割、识别等操作;路径规划用于规划移动对象在环境中的最优路径,无人机控制则侧重于飞行器的稳定、导航和避障。 知识点七:Matlab项目的科研与教学价值 对于本科、硕士等教研学习人员来说,Matlab仿真项目是学习和研究电力电子、控制理论和算法开发的宝贵资源。通过这些项目,学生可以加深对理论知识的理解,提高科研和工程实践能力。同时,Matlab仿真项目也为科研工作者提供了验证新思路、新算法的平台,具有较高的研究价值。 该Matlab代码压缩包文件的下载和使用,将有助于相关领域学习者和研究人员,通过仿真实验更深入地掌握三相PWM整流器的工作原理和控制策略,同时促进Matlab仿真技术在电力电子领域的进一步应用和发展。